Power Management Unit (PMU) Integration is the on-chip subsystem responsible for generating, regulating, sequencing, and monitoring all internal supply voltages required by a complex SoC — ensuring each power domain receives clean, stable power while enabling dynamic power management and safe startup/shutdown sequences.

PMU integration represents the critical infrastructure layer that enables aggressive multi-domain power management in modern SoCs — without reliable voltage generation, sequencing, and monitoring, advanced power-saving techniques like DVFS, power gating, and retention would be impossible to implement safely.
